| I am located in Canada, and I just received a US$350 order from someone with
0 feedback. They are also located in Russia, so shipping will be slow and expensive.
What steps could I take to protect myself from fraud? Thanks.

1. Don't pack the order until it's paid for.
2. Take photographs at various stages of packing, with identifying information
as to date, invoice number, etc.
3. Use a shipping method that has insurance. If necessary pay for the insurance
yourself.
4. Use a shipping method that as delivery confirmation.
5. Use Paypal.

We may have all started with 0 feedback, but most of us didn't place a high
dollar order as the first one. This order would make me nervous as in order to
be covered, you really need to send with tracking, and most buyers aren't
going to want to pay that ...unless it contains rare items not found locally.
You can take all the photos you want ...complete with an entire detachment of
RCMPs watching you pick every piece, pack the parcel and send it off to Russia
(with Love) at the Post Office. But if you don't send it with tracking, PayPal
won't care. No tracking = no coverage.
And yes, I have shipped to Russia but it was a rare set and the buyer did pay
for tracking. Just not worth the risk ..especially with a zero FB buyer.
